Alabama punt returner Eddie Jackson returned a punt 79 yards and sent Tennessee Volunteers fans to the exits.
The Alabama Crimson Tide have finally busted things open. After the Crimson Tide had their chances in the first half to put away the Tennessee Volunteers, they struggled to put the ball in the end zone. In the second half, they didn’t miss their chances in any way they could get on the board. The final straw that broke Tennessee, came courtesy of punt returner Eddie Jackson.
As the Volunteers punted the ball, Jackson took the ball and returned it 79 yards. From there, Jackson was off to the races and Tennessee couldn’t bring it down. He put Alabama on the board for another touchdown and at that point, the Tennessee fans in attendance headed to the exits.

The Alabama fans that were still in attendance began cheering Jackson’s name and let him here their cries of adulation. While Jalen Hurts was sparking the offense and the defense was having a big day, the special teams had some hits and misses.
They missed a chip shot at the end of the first half, but Jackson came through for the unit with his big return. The team was just too talented at every position for the Volunteers to have a chance.
